When this challenge was announced I knew I was not going to use either different material or different stitches to make this quilt. I was going to test my limits. Trying to find out what I can do with a single piece of fabric and a single stitch on my machine.
So I began exploring my options, trying out different stitches to narrow down which one to use and I ended up with my simple zig-zag stitch! Set at the maximum (9) width on my Bernina.
I used one of my hand dyed fabrics. (I am having so much fun with hand dyeing fabrics!) This one is my favorite of the first lot!
Here's how it turned out! I'm calling it "Ripples" because that's what it looks like. I think it is because I'm so looking forward to spend the coming weekend at the beach at Goa with my boys!
